Uniline DL series lasers
Afgen has designed, manufactured and marketed laser systems for mining, tunnelling and industrial uses for over 25 year. The Uniline DL Series of alignment lasers are the culmination of their experience in manufacturing lasers for the demanding conditions usually experienced in tunnel and mine development. These units utilise the most advanced laser diode technology combined with a superb lens system. The result is a well collimated beam of red laser light, producing a well defined “spot”, which can be used 24 hours a day at distances of up to 1000 m as an accurate reference for tunnel and mine development. The units are small, portable and rugged with long battery life and low power consumption. Three models are available depending on the distance required and prevailing conditions in the working environment. There is a choice of easy-to-use mounting systems: universal roof/wall mounts, suspended hooks, tube and rail alignment mounts. The universal roof/wall mount is designed for development ends, drifts and tunnels, where line and/or grade are required. The suspended hooks, an Afgen invention, are used for quick and accurate suspension of the laser between survey spads or other points on the roof.
Precision satellite surveying
The Altus Positioning Systems APS-3 is a high precision satellite receiver and communications unit specifically designed for the surveying market. It uses the AsteRx2 GNSS engine from Septentrio which measures both GPS and Glonass constellations for robust and accurate satellite positioning. The advanced receiver technology includes Receiver Autonomous Integrity Monitoring, Multipath Estimation, and a standard output rate up to 10 Hz. With the internal radio designed into each product, any unit may be configured as a local base station to transmit corrections for RTK surveys without any change in hardware. Surveyors have a choice of communications options that include: a GSM/GPRS modem for connecting to Real Time Reference Station Networks, a choice of either digital Spread Spectrum (900 MHz) or digital UHF (450 - 470 MHz) radios for local data transmissions, or the option to use an external radio through a serial port. For ultra portability and data management, the product logs raw data onto a removable SD card that is accessed easily through a convenient door. Integrated Bluetooth provides cable-free operation for use with a pole-mounted data collection system with the ease of use and portability required for survey/GIS applications.
